I have already bought some parts because they we're on sale.

My problem is I am not sure about a few parts that I should buy.

I already have the AMD A10 6800k.
I have the Cooler Master Hyper 212X which I believe is a relatively good cooler?
4 x 4Gb 1866mhz RAM.. is it enough?
Can't remember case make (lol nub) but it has 7 pci slots.
1Tb SSHD, 1Tb HDD

The problem is I have a Gigabyte R9 270 and I was wondering if I should buy another and run in crossfire or not?

I have two mobo's am have to choose from: MSI A88X-G43 AMD or MSI AMD A88X G45... Which one should I choose that will fit my needs? I believe they are both FM2/FM2+?

Is my RAM frequency compatible with the mobos?

You have plenty of RAM for the system. The cooler is a good choice if you have enough head-room in the case. Just make sure the case fits the form factor of the motherboard (it will either be ATX or mATX). Both motherboards will work with your selected APU and they are also compatible with your RAM's frequency.
For the graphics you'll be fine with a single card. Depending on the power supply you have you'll want to make sure you will have enough power to supply two cards in crossfire.
